Calories per Ingredient
Here are the foods from our food nutrition database that were used for the nutrition calculations of this recipe.
Calories per serving of Mama's Tuna Fish
212 calories of Hard Boiled Egg, (1 cup, chopped)
90 calories of Hellmann's Mayonaise, (1 tbsp)
80 calories of StarKist Chunk Light Tuna in Vegetable Oil, (2 oz)
20 calories of Mt Olive Sweet Relish, (1 tbsp)
3 calories of Yellow Mustard, (1 tsp or 1 packet)
2 calories of Scallions, raw, (1 tbsp chopped)
